Politicians are blamed over the country's economic bankruptcy, but an official responsible roams freely, says minister Manusha Nanayakkara.

"P.B. Jayasundara was branded the economic assassin over the country's collapse. Wimal Weerawansa started saying that. But, He is OK. Who is in trouble with court cases? Politicians are in trouble. But, that economic assassin faces no trouble," he said at a function in Galle.

Speaking further, Nanayakkara said the country needs more entrepreneurs for its development, citing Korea as an example.

After its economic collapse in 1988-89, Korean people went to the Middle East for jobs. They returned  with the knowledge and the capital required and started productions.

Today, Korea has become a mass industrial haven, he said, adding that Sri Lanka was in the same plight Korea had been 30 years ago.

Nanayakkara also charged that persons with petty political objectives are against Sri Lankan youths' finding jobs in Israel.
